&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;New page&lt;/b&gt;&lt;/p&gt;&lt;div&gt;A play on words in which a part of speech, such as a verb or adjective, is applied in multiple ways to two or more nouns. A zeugma is often used to enhance other literay devices or to emphasize a particular point. In &amp;#039;&amp;#039;The Odyssey&amp;#039;&amp;#039;, Achilles uses a zeugma to &amp;quot;parallel between war and waves: &amp;#039;cleaving his way through troublesome waves as well as battles with men&amp;#039;&amp;quot; (Fenno 481). Zeugmas are often inteded to be clever and humorous. Their usage is relatively uncommon in English literature in comparison to the [[metaphor]] or [[personification]], although some writers, such as Lewis Carroll, tend to favor their use (Ollier 46). The zeugma is similar to the [http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Syllepsis Syllepsis].&lt;br /&gt;
== Examples ==&lt;br /&gt;
*&amp;quot;The cold corpse and shame are stinking&amp;quot; (Tynianov 576).&lt;br /&gt;
*&amp;quot;Dost sometimes Counsel take--and sometimes &amp;#039;&amp;#039;Tea&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;quot; (Hunter 122).&lt;br /&gt;
*&amp;quot;You held your breath and the door for me&amp;quot; ([http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Zeugma Zeugma - Wikipedia]).&lt;br /&gt;
*&amp;quot;...and covered themselves with dust and glory&amp;quot; ([http://www.reference.com/browse/wiki/Syllepsis Reference.com]).&lt;br /&gt;
